AI and Education: Current Practices and Future Trends

The adoption of artificial intelligence in learning is rapidly progressing, moving beyond simple algorithmic grading to encompass a wider spectrum of roles. Currently, we observe AI-powered systems being utilized for personalized instructional paths, adaptive testing, and intelligent tutoring. Numerous institutions are testing with chatbots to offer immediate guidance to students, while others are using AI to analyze student data to identify areas where assistance is needed. Looking ahead, future trends include immersive learning environments powered by AI, the creation of individualized curricula, and the chance for AI to simplify operational duties, allowing educators to focus more attention on learner engagement and promoting innovation. Finally, the successful combination of AI and teacher guidance will be vital for redefining the future of learning for all.
